Makefile.am 820 Bytes
Newer Older
1
plugin_LTLIBRARIES = \
2
	libgstvpx.la
3

4
libgstvpx_la_SOURCES = \
5 6
    gstvpxdec.c \
    gstvpxenc.c \
7 8
	gstvp8dec.c \
	gstvp8enc.c \
9
	gstvp8utils.c \
10 11
	gstvp9dec.c \
	gstvp9enc.c \
12
	plugin.c
13

14
libgstvpx_la_CFLAGS = \
15
	$(GST_PLUGINS_BASE_CFLAGS) \
16
	$(GST_BASE_CFLAGS) \
17
	$(GST_CFLAGS) \
18
	$(VPX_CFLAGS) \
19
	-DGST_USE_UNSTABLE_API
20
libgstvpx_la_LIBADD = \
21
	$(GST_PLUGINS_BASE_LIBS) -lgsttag-@GST_API_VERSION@ -lgstvideo-@GST_API_VERSION@ \
22
	$(GST_BASE_LIBS) $(GST_LIBS) $(VPX_LIBS)
23
libgstvpx_la_LDFLAGS = $(GST_PLUGIN_LDFLAGS)
24
libgstvpx_la_LIBTOOLFLAGS = $(GST_PLUGIN_LIBTOOLFLAGS)
25 26

noinst_HEADERS = \
27 28
    gstvpxdec.h \
    gstvpxenc.h \
29 30
	gstvp8dec.h \
	gstvp8enc.h \
31 32
	gstvp9dec.h \
	gstvp9enc.h \
33
	gstvp8utils.h
34

35
presetdir = $(datadir)/gstreamer-$(GST_API_VERSION)/presets
36 37 38
preset_DATA = GstVP8Enc.prs

EXTRA_DIST = $(preset_DATA)